Spring is springing on the farm

Lots of signs of spring popped up this week with the warmer weather. We spotted the first snowdrops of the year growing along the river bank, which is swollen with all the rain we got last weekend.
first snowdrops of spring

Inside the greenhouse, our work over the last month seeding millions of tiny seeds is coming to life! We have a tiny onion forest and some baby lettuces showing strong color.

And most exciting of all, one of our farm apprentices started this week. Sophie's been working steadily in the greenhouse seeding even MORE flats, as well as around the farm doing the odd jobs of spring cleanup that need doing at various corners of the farm.
